Mahogany Chest of Drawers, Chippendale
About the Item
George III small mahogany chest of drawers with original plate handles and brushing slide, the drawers oak lined; good color and patina.
- Dimensions:Height: 32 in (81.28 cm)Width: 32 in (81.28 cm)Depth: 18 in (45.72 cm)
- Style:Chippendale (Of the Period)
